1What are the most common pests I need to protect my Boothville home against, and when are they most active?

Due to our humid, subtropical climate and proximity to wetlands, mosquitoes, termites, and rodents are year-round concerns, with heightened activity from spring through fall. Formosan termites are a particularly aggressive local threat, while the warm, wet environment also fosters populations of ants, cockroaches, and occasional nuisance wildlife like raccoons or opossums.

2How much should I expect to pay for regular pest control service in Boothville?

Costs vary based on home size and service plan, but Boothville homeowners can expect to pay approximately $45-$75 per month for general pest control on a quarterly service plan. Initial treatments or specialized services like termite baiting systems are more expensive, often ranging from $1,200 to $2,500, with local factors like soil type and foundation style influencing the final price.

3Are there any Louisiana or Plaquemines Parish regulations I should know about when hiring a pest control company?

Yes. Any company applying pesticides must be licensed by the Louisiana Department of Agriculture and Forestry (LDAF). Always verify their license is current and ask for proof of insurance. For termite treatments, state regulations require companies to provide you with a detailed diagram of the treatment and a warranty document, which is crucial for protecting your investment.

4What is the best time of year in South Louisiana to schedule termite inspections or treatments?

While termites are active year-round here, the ideal time for inspections and preventative treatments is late winter to early spring (February-April). This timing allows for addressing any issues before the peak swarming season, which typically occurs from April to June, when reproductive termites are most visible and new colonies seek to establish themselves.

5What should I look for when choosing a local pest control provider in the Boothville/Venice area?

Prioritize companies with extensive local experience, as they understand our specific pest pressures and soil conditions. Look for strong warranties, especially for termites, and ask about their protocols for heavy rain and flooding, which are common here. Reliable local providers will offer free inspections and clear explanations of their treatment plans tailored to our coastal environment.
